Winchester to host MLK Day celebration with march, breakfast, and keynote speaker

Summary by ABC 36 News
WINCHESTER, Ky. (ABC36 NEWS NOW) – Winchester will honor the life and legacy of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. with a community celebration taking place Monday. The event will be held at St. Agatha’s Gymnasium, located in the 200 block of South Main Street, and will feature multiple activities throughout the morning.
